Description

Rotary button sounding reading material
Technical Field
The utility model relates to an electron sound production book field, specific theory relates to a rotating button sound production book.
Background
Early education, which means education from birth to the early stage of primary school, is focused on training in developing sensory perception, i.e., recognition of various characteristics such as color and shape of objects in the surrounding environment by human beings through sense organs such as eyes, nose and ears, so that children can learn the surrounding world as early as possible and can be connected with the outside world, and therefore, many enlightenment teaching aids are produced, and the vocalization books of children are most widely used.
However, the content of most of the phonation books is only limited to reading characters by pictures and is single; the use mode is also simply to press the pattern, can't reach the training effect to infant's perception, and its interactivity is also poor, lets children lose interest easily, is abandoned by children soon, so this type of vocal book effect is not good, also leads to the waste of product.

Detailed Description
For better understanding of the objects, technical solutions and technical effects of the present invention, the present invention will be further explained with reference to the accompanying drawings and embodiments. It is to be noted that the following examples are only for explaining the present invention and are not intended to limit the present invention.
As shown in fig. 1 and 2, the rotary button sound reading material comprises a shell 2, a PCBA board 41 and a speaker, and further comprises a rotary button sound generator 1 fixed in a central cavity part of the shell 2, wherein the rotary button sound generator 1 comprises a rotary button handle 10, a rotary sound generator upper cover 20, a spring 33, a gear 30 and a fixed support 40, a speaker cavity 21 is further arranged in the rotary sound generator upper cover 20, and the speaker is fixed in the speaker cavity 21.
As shown in fig. 2 and 3, a central shaft 11 is arranged at the central position of the bottom of the rotary button handle 10, a central hole is arranged at the central position of the upper cover 20 of the rotary sound generator, the central shaft 11 passes through the central hole, a first hollow cylinder 12 is arranged at the bottom of the rotary button handle 10, a second hollow cylinder 32 is arranged at the top of the upper cover 20 of the rotary sound generator, the inner diameter of the second hollow cylinder 32 is not smaller than the outer diameter of the first hollow cylinder 12, the requirement that the first hollow cylinder 12 is sleeved in the second hollow cylinder 22 is met, and the rotary button handle 10 is movably connected with the upper cover 20 of the rotary sound generator, and the rotary sound generator rotates by taking the central shaft 11 as the axis.
The central shaft 11 is sleeved with a spring 33 and then penetrates through a through hole 301 in the center of the gear 30, one end of the spring 33 is connected with the rotary button handle 10, the other end of the spring 33 is connected with the gear 30, the surface of the gear 30 is exposed out of the central shaft 11, an annular fixing support 40 is arranged below the gear 33, the fixing support 40 and the rotary sounder upper cover 20 are provided with a first internal threaded column 61 which is matched with each other, the fixing support 40 is fixed on the rotary sounder upper cover 20 through the first internal threaded column 61 and a screw, when the rotary button handle 10 is pressed, the spring 33 is compressed, the fixing support 40 supports against the gear 33, the lower end of the central shaft 11 is exposed out of the lower surface of the gear 33 for more length until the light touch switch 413 in the center of.
As shown in fig. 5, the gear 30 has a cross-shaped through hole 301 at the center, which is matched with the central shaft and is sleeved on the end of the central shaft 11, so that when the rotary knob handle 10 is rotated, the gear 30 rotates to drive the conductive metal sheet 31 to rotate. The rotary sounder upper cover 20 is also internally provided with a toggle gear 32, a convex tooth 321 of the toggle gear 32 is inserted into a tooth groove 302 of the gear 30, although the convex tooth 321 of the toggle gear 32 can provide certain resistance for the gear 30, the resistance is very small, the rotation of the gear 30 is not influenced, and when the gear 30 rotates, the convex tooth 321 collides with the tooth groove 302 and generates a 'click' sound; when the rotary knob handle 10 is stationary, the rotary knob handle 10 can be fixed to prevent it from rotating freely due to the resistance between the teeth 321 and the teeth grooves 302.
As shown in fig. 6, the PCBA board 41 is provided with an inner ring conductive ring 411 and an outer ring conductive ring 412, the inner ring conductive ring 411 is a continuous ring, the outer ring conductive ring 412 is a uniform broken-point ring, the lower surface of the gear 30 is provided with the conductive metal sheet 31, the bottom of the conductive metal sheet 31 is provided with two tentacles 311, and the two tentacles 311 are respectively in contact connection with the inner ring conductive ring 411 and the outer ring conductive ring 412.
As shown in fig. 3 and 4, one end of the rotary knob handle 10 is arrow-shaped, and as the rotary knob handle 10 is rotated, the arrow-shaped end can indicate a pattern on the surface of the reading material. The lower surface of the gear 30 is provided with a conductive metal sheet 31, and the conductive metal sheet 31 is in the same orientation as the arrow-shaped end of the rotary button handle 10, and the design is to make the pattern content indicated by the arrow consistent with the content obtained by the conductive metal sheet 31 conducting the PCBA board 41.
The using process is as follows: rotating the rotary button handle 10, selecting the pattern content on the shell according to the arrow indication, wherein in the rotating process, the gear 30 rotates along with the rotation, the rotation sound of 'click' can be heard, and the conductive metal sheet 31 is driven to rotate; when the pattern content is selected, the rotary button handle 10 is pressed, the spring 33 at the bottom of the rotary button handle is compressed, the bottom end face of the central shaft 11 provides pressure for the light touch switch 413 at the center of the PCBA board 41, and the switch is started to conduct the circuit board; and because the two tentacles of the conductive metal sheet 31 respectively contact the inner ring conductive ring 411 and the outer ring conductive ring 412 on the PCBA board 41, the tentacle contacting the outer ring conductive ring 412 stays on a certain section of ring sheet at this time, corresponding to the pattern content of the direction of the arrow, feeds the relevant current signal back to the CPU, and retrieves the corresponding voice content from the memory for speaker playing.
As shown in fig. 2, the rotary button sounder 1 further comprises a rotary sounder bottom cover 50, the rotary sounder bottom cover 50 and the rotary sounder upper cover 20 are provided with a second internal threaded column 62, and the rotary sounder bottom cover 50 is fixedly connected to the rotary sounder upper cover 20 through the second internal threaded column 62 and screws. The rotary sounder bottom cover 50 is further provided with a battery chamber 51, a battery cover 52 is arranged on the battery chamber 51, and a power switch key is arranged beside the battery cover 52.
